IP Info of 104.21.1.31
  Basic Info Other Info
#ID Domain lastseen TLD length View
1 notasdelprogramador.com 2024-11-07 com 19 Subdomains
2 expobumeran.com.mx 2024-11-06 mx 15 Subdomains
Latest Querys